Frequently Asked Questions

Do I need to be a member to visit San Diego Elks Lodge #168?

Yes, the Lodge is a private club. You must either be an Elks member yourself or attend as the guest of a current member. If you're interested in joining, reach out through the Lodge website at sandiegoelks168.org for membership information.

Where is Lodge #168 located?

The Lodge is located at 7430 Jackson Drive, San Diego, CA 92119, in the College Area neighborhood near Lake Murray. There is on-site parking available.

Can I rent the banquet hall for a private event?

Yes. The Lodge offers banquet and event space for private parties, milestone celebrations, memorial services, and organizational gatherings. Contact the Lodge directly through sandiegoelks168.org to check availability and pricing.

Does the Lodge support veterans and military families?

Absolutely. Veteran support is central to the Elks mission nationally and locally. Lodge #168 has hosted events for Navy veterans participating in honor flights to Washington D.C. and actively engages with the military community in San Diego.

Does the Lodge support local youth and schools?

Yes. Lodge #168 has hosted community fundraisers for local schools, including car wash events for Patrick Henry High School students. Community service and youth programs are a core part of what the B.P.O.E. stands for.

What kind of food and drinks does the Lodge serve?

The Lodge has a full-service bar and dining room serving quality meals and cocktails at member-friendly prices. Reviewers consistently highlight the great value compared to typical San Diego dining. Menus and hours can vary, so check the Lodge website for current offerings.

How do I become a member of San Diego Elks Lodge #168?

To join, you must be a U.S. citizen who believes in God, and you'll need to be sponsored by an existing Elks member. Visit sandiegoelks168.org or stop by the Lodge to learn more about the membership application process.

A Proud Heritage

The Elks gave America
Flag Day.

Long before it was a national observance, the Order set aside June 14th to honor the flag. Patriotism has always been one of our cardinal principles, and every lodge meeting still closes the same way it has for over a century.

Who are the Elks?

The Benevolent and Protective Order of Elks is one of America's oldest and largest fraternal orders, founded in 1868. Every lodge is a home for fellowship, service, and patriotism in its own hometown.

$481M+given through the Elks National Foundation for scholarships, veterans, and community programs.
